The answer is: The driver of the DVB-T card does not support that two
applications at once (motion and kaffeine) accessing the same device.
That is why you must deactivate one to run the other.
Is is not bug of motion.

When Motion runs, I can no watch TV with Kaffeine, and scanning DVB-T channel
generates timeout.
Motion lock my DVB-T card (ASUSTeK P7131 Hybrid) with saa7134 chipset.
